Volkswagen To Import Its Mid-Size Amarok to U.S.

If you are a pickup truck enthusiast, then here we have great news for you. Remember the all-new Volkswagen Amarok we told you earlier, Yes, that all-new mid-size pickup from Volkswagen will very soon be seen in US. According to the reports from the auto markets the German auto giant Volkswagen is planning to bring in its all-new Amarok midsize truck in the US auto market. So now many of you will be thinking, Is It Possible? So the answer is “Yes” it is possible. Though, according to the officials from Volkswagen, the German auto maker will have to sell at least 100,000 trucks in US markets, to make any viable business case. GM Responds Fast To Resolve The Safety Concerns in Its HD Pickup Trucks

The auto makers around the world can surely learn a thing or two from the US auto giant GM. The reason why we are saying it is because, within less than a week, after the anomaly in GM’s heavy duty pickup trucks were discovered, GM has figured out the problem and is on it to take care of it. Enlightening the problem, our auto engineers explains: “The Hill-hold assist function in the Heavy Duty pickup trucks is suppose to apply the vehicle’s brakes for around 1.5 seconds one the drivers lift their feet off the brake, when the truck is on an incline which is 5 percent or steeper.  But, it didn’t happen in our testing on a 7.2 percent grade and the hill-hold system didn’t engage. Designer Details Of Volvo’s Truck Concept 2020

If you are a Volvo fanatic, then this news is tailor made for you, and even if you are not, you surely will be interested in knowing about Volvo’s truck concept 2020. So here it goes, recently, the Design Director of Volvo Trucks Corporation (a different company from Geely-owned Volvo Cars), Mr. Rikard Orell, provided some of really amazing details of its Concept Truck 2020. With Volvo’s Concept Truck 2020 details we came to know that the one idea that Volvo is exploring with its concept is of “auto-pilot” for commercial trucks. This will let the driver relax as the truck moves ahead at a steady pace of 56 mph. But that’s just not it, what’s even more startling is the fact that this technique will have trucks following each other in a convoy, with the help of wireless communications.
